Help finding drivers for the TV tuner card

Solution
From what I've been able to determine, there are no official Windows 7 drivers for that card. However, if you download the update package and manually extract the drivers (DO NOT run the executable) using a program like WinRAR and manually install them, they seem to work with Windows 7.
